Some instructions would be useful but here what ive found so far:
  • You can now select folders to delete - also appears to be background deleting
  • FTP works (as there are no release notes the usename is not given though but google tracked it down for me - HumaxFTP and then 0000 (or your passcode) as password
  • Trailing booking is here
  • Portal is here but regretfully no Sky Player
